Fans who grew up watching Candace Cameron Bure as DJ Tanner on the 1990s sitcom Full House are finding it hard to believe that she is about to become a grandmother.

The 50-year-old actress is celebrating the happy news that her daughter Natasha and son-in-law Bradley Steven Perry are expecting their first child.

Natasha, age 27, and Perry announced the pregnancy in a joyful post on Instagram. The couple shared a series of photos showing Natasha proudly displaying her baby bump.

In one image, they smiled while holding mugs labeled “MAMA!” and “DADA!”—a playful nod to their soon-to-be new roles.

Natasha and Perry tied the knot in September of the previous year at a romantic garden wedding hosted at Calamigos Ranch in Malibu, California. The event was attended by 150 guests and was described as a “romantic garden celebration.”

The pair told People Magazine that the wedding was “surreal and overwhelming in all the best ways,” adding that it represented more than a celebration of their love—it was a reminder of how supported they felt by family and friends.

Their relationship milestones have been met with happiness from Cameron Bure, who shared heartfelt messages on social media at the time of their wedding.

She wrote, “A huge congratulations to the sweetest Bradley and our beautiful daughter Natasha on the celebration of their marriage. We couldn’t have asked for a kinder man than Bradley to love and care for our girl.”

Natasha and Perry revealed they had become engaged in mid-April 2025 during a surprise trip to Santa Barbara, California.

Natasha admitted that Perry went to great lengths to plan the proposal, saying he created a “completely fake work event” to keep her from finding out what he was planning.

He presented a beautiful brunch with both families present, and Natasha confessed that even when he was on one knee, she “couldn’t wrap [her] head around what was happening.”

Natasha is the oldest of Cameron Bure’s three children. The actress and her husband, Valeri Bure—who has been her partner since 1996 and is a former professional hockey player—also share two sons, Lev, 26, and Maksim, 24.
